Teaching tips for Areas of Parallelograms and Triangles
- 1Use real-life examples of land measurement in rural India to explain area calculations
- 2Incorporate local architectural structures to illustrate the concept of parallelograms
- 3Engage students in group activities to measure areas of classroom objects using triangles and parallelograms
- 4Connect the chapter to local festivals that involve geometric designs, such as Rangoli
Board exam relevance
Questions may include MCQs on area formulas, short answer questions requiring area calculations, and long answer questions involving derivations of area for complex shapes.
